Mira Tanenbaum

Resident Physician, General Surgery -- The George Washington University Hospital

Mira Tanenbaum, MD is a resident physician at The George Washington University Hospital, specializing in surgery.34 She graduated from the Virginia Tech Carilion School of Medicine in 2020 and began her residency at GW shortly after.35 Dr. Tanenbaum is currently a PGY4 (fourth-year resident) in the General Surgery Residency Program at GW.2

Dr. Tanenbaum has expressed a strong interest in cardiothoracic surgery and medical education.4 Her research work includes publications on topics such as transcatheter electrosurgical aortic septotomy and endovascular repair of chronic dissecting aortoiliac aneurysms.1

Prior to her medical career, Tanenbaum volunteered at the Bradley Free Clinic while she was a medical student at Virginia Tech Carilion School of Medicine.5
